C、Java、C#、C++、JavaScript、HTML、Ruby、Python などのあらゆるプログラミング言語を使用するコーダーのためのタイピング練習

C、C#、Java、Perl、JavaScript、C++、HTML、Ruby、Python などのプログラミング言語用のこの素晴らしいオープンソース Speedcoder Web アプリを使用して、プログラミングの速度を向上させます。

プログラミングは学生にとって最良の職業選択の 1 つであり、Google、Facebook、Uber、Oracle などのハイテク企業で高収入の求人が得られます。プログラミングは決して単調で退屈なものではありません。毎日新しい課題が発生しますが、特にタイピングが苦手なプログラマーにとっては少しイライラすることもあります。

コーディングの基本要件の 1 つはタイピングです。あなたがプログラマーであれば、もう数え切れないほどのコード行を入力していることでしょう。はい、入力するのはイライラすることがあります。プログラミング中に入力がボトルネックになっていると感じたら、それは今行っていることをやめて、自動化や抽象化を作成する必要があるという合図です。場合によっては、入力の必要性が少なくなるようにプログラムを構造化することができます。これはほとんどの場合、良いことです。または、自分が専門としているプログラミング言語の入力方法をいつでも学ぶことができます。

Amandeep は、特に新人プログラマーにとってタイピングが楽しくなる Speedcoder というユニークな Web アプリを考案しました。オンラインのタイピング練習やテストを提供する Web サイトは何百もありますが、Amandeep の Speedcoder は、特にプログラマー向けに作成されているという点でユニークです。

存在するすべてのプログラミング言語ごとにカスタムの入力インターフェイスを準備するのは難しい場合があります。アマンディープはまさにそれを実現しました。彼はさまざまなプログラミング言語用に個別のインターフェイスを作成し、ほとんどすべての一般的なコーディング言語をアプリに組み込みました。現在、Speedcoder には C、C++、C#、Python、HTML、Ruby、Java、CSS、Perl、JavaScript、Haskell、および PHP が含まれています。

Speedcoder には、練習したい特定の言語の静的入力がすでに用意されているため、プログラマーは速度や精度よりもコーディングに集中しやすくなります。 Amandeep は近い将来、COLEMAK、WORKMAN、AZERTY などのキーボード レイアウトを追加する予定です。

Speedcoder を使用すると、ユーザーは独自のカスタム コードを追加し、独自のプログラムを練習することもできます。何よりも、Amandeep の Speedcoder は無料でオープンソースなので、他の人も利用できます。